SOF IMO Level 2 Exam Pattern (Official)

The Level 2 paper is purely a test of advanced mathematical ability. The syllabus remains the same as Level 1, but the difficulty level is significantly higher, and the paper is structured to reward conceptual mastery and speed.

SOF IMO Level 2 Exam Overview

  • Same syllabus as Level 1

  • Significantly higher difficulty

  • Focus on concept integration, speed & accuracy

Exam Pattern for Classes 3 to 12

Class Group Section No. of Questions Marks/Question Total Marks
Classes 3 & 4 Mathematics 30 1 30
Achievers Section 5 2 10
Grand Total 35 40
Classes 5 to 12 Mathematics 45 1 45
Achievers Section 5 3 15
Grand Total 50 60

The Rank Decider: Your Scoring Strategy

The structure clearly shows where the ranks are won – ย The Achievers Section (HOTS): The Multiplier โ€“

  • Carries the highest mark per question (2 or 3 marks).
  • This section tests Higher Order Thinking Skills (HOTS), often combining multiple concepts (e.g., Algebra applied to Geometry). Mastering these 5 questions is the biggest rank booster and tie-breaker.

Strategy: Allocate a disproportionate amount of your time (and initial exam focus) to these questions.

The Mathematics Section: The Volume

Constitutes 75% of the paper’s questions.

Strategy: Your goal here must be Speed and Accuracy. Questions are often calculation-intensive. Practising mental math and mastering formulas are essential to complete this section quickly and save time for the HOTS.

Authentic Chapter-Wise Weightage: A Strategic Key Exam Structure (All Classes)

This authenticated data is your strategic map. Critical chapters are those with the highest question counts and are the most likely source of the complex, multi-concept problems in the Achievers Section.

Section Importance Strategic Focus Area
Achievers Section CRITICAL (Rank Decider) Highest marks per question (2 or 3). Focus on complex, multi-concept problems from the highest weighted chapters.
Mathematics Section Foundational (Volume) Focus on speed and accuracy in the high-weightage chapters to secure the base score and save time for HOTS.

ย Class 3 (Total Questions: 35)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Number Sense 5 CRITICAL: Place Value (up to thousands), Roman Numerals, Ordering, and estimation in word problems.
Fractions 5 CRITICAL: Operations on simple fractions, comparison, and fractional part problems.
Data Handling 4 HIGH-SCORING: Interpretation and concluding Pictographs and Bar Graphs.
Geometry 4 HIGH-SCORING: Perimeter of simple figures, properties of 2D/3D shapes.
Money 4 High-Accuracy: Multi-step calculations (buying/selling).
Time and Temperature 3 Foundational: Reading time, elapsed time, calendar basics.
Addition, Subtraction 3 Foundational: Multi-digit word problems.
Multiplication, Division 2 Foundational: Simple real-life application.
Length, Weight and Capacity 2 Foundational: Unit conversion within the metric system.
Perimeter 1 Foundational: Basic formula application.

Level 2 resources


Class 4 (Total Questions: 35)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Multiplication, Division 4 CRITICAL: Multi-digit multiplication and division in complex word problems.
Number Sense 4 CRITICAL: Large numbers, rounding, and number patterns.
Fractions 4 CRITICAL: Equivalent fractions, addition/subtraction, and converting to mixed numbers.
Length, Weight and Capacity 4 HIGH-SCORING: Complex unit conversions and multi-step measurement problems.
Geometry 4 HIGH-SCORING: Symmetry, perimeter, area (rectangle/square), and angles.
Factors and Multiples 3 High-Accuracy: Finding common factors/multiples and divisibility rules.
Perimeter 3 High-Accuracy: Finding the unknown side or perimeter in rectilinear figures.
Data Handling 3 High-Accuracy: Detailed interpretation of Bar Graphs and Pictographs.
Time and Money 3 Foundational: Elapsed time, calendar, basic profit/loss.
Addition, Subtraction 3 Foundational: Estimation and large number operations.

Class 5 (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Weight, Capacity, Data Handling 10 (5+5) CRITICAL (Highest Weightage): Focus on complex measurement conversions and detailed data analysis/interpretation.
Area 4 CRITICAL: Area of complex and combined rectangular figures; word problems.
Factors, Multiples, HCF, LCM 4 CRITICAL: Application in real-life problems (e.g., finding the time when events coincide).
Fractions 4 HIGH-SCORING: Operations, word problems, and mixed number conversions.
Perimeter 3 High-Accuracy: Finding the perimeter of compound shapes.
Decimals 3 High-Accuracy: Operations and conversions from fractions.
Symmetry 3 High-Accuracy: Types of symmetry and identifying lines of symmetry.
Lines and Angles 4 (2+2) Foundational: Properties of lines and classification of angles.
Time, Temperature 4 Foundational: Time calculations and basic temperature reading.
Other Chapters 15 Foundational (Focus on speed and calculation accuracy).

Class 6 (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Data Handling and Presentation 5 CRITICAL: Analysis of bar graphs, pictograms, and simple mean calculation.
Area 5 CRITICAL: Area of square, rectangle, and complex rectilinear shapes.
Fractions 5 CRITICAL: Advanced operations, comparison, and fractional application in word problems.
Symmetry 5 CRITICAL: Lines of symmetry, rotational symmetry, and reflection.
The Other Side of Zero 5 CRITICAL: Integers. Operations, properties, and number line reasoning.
Angles 4 HIGH-SCORING: Classification, measuring, and angle properties in diagrams.
Number Play, Prime Time 8 (4+4) High-Accuracy: Prime/Composite numbers, HCF/LCM application.
Perimeter 4 High-Accuracy: Finding perimeter and unknown sides.
Lines, Patterns, Constructions 9 (3+3+3) Foundational (Basic properties and reading patterns).

Class 7 (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Comparing Quantities 6 CRITICAL (Highest Weightage): Percentage, Profit/Loss, Interest (Simple & Compound). These are major HOTS drivers.
The Triangle and Its Properties 4 CRITICAL: Congruence, similarity, Pythagoras’ theorem application, and exterior angle property.
Perimeter and Area 4 CRITICAL: Area/Perimeter of circle, parallelogram, and compound figures.
Visualising Solid Shapes 4 CRITICAL: Views of 3D objects, nets, and Euler’s formula.
Integers, Fractions, Rational Numbers 9 (3+3+3) HIGH-SCORING: Properties and complex operations across number systems.
Statistics, Data Handling 6 (3+3) High-Accuracy: Mean, Median, Mode, Bar Graphs, and Double Bar Graphs.
Algebraic Expressions, Simple Equations 6 (3+3) Foundational: Substitution, solving equations, and formula creation.
Exponents and Powers 3 Foundational: Laws of exponents and standard form representation.
Other Chapters 8 Foundational (Accuracy and conceptual clarity).

Class 8 (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Comparing Quantities 5 CRITICAL: Compound Interest calculation (complex time/rate), Time & Work, and advanced ratios.
Understanding Quadrilaterals 4 CRITICAL: Properties of different quadrilaterals (parallelogram, rhombus, etc.) and related theorems.
Linear Equations in One Variable 4 CRITICAL: Word problems requiring equation setup and solution (often combined with other topics).
Squares/Cubes & Roots 8 (4+4) CRITICAL: Finding roots of large numbers, properties of square/cube numbers.
Exponents and Powers 4 CRITICAL: Advanced manipulation using laws of exponents.
Factorisation 4 HIGH-SCORING: Factorising complex algebraic expressions using identities.
Mensuration 4 HIGH-SCORING: Surface Area/Volume of cylinder, cube, cuboid; compound solids.
Other Chapters 17 Foundational (Accuracy in calculation and graph reading).

Class 9 (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Geometry (L/A, Triangles, Quad, Circles) 18 (5+4+4+5) CRITICAL (Massive Weightage): Proof-based questions, angle theorems, circle properties (tangents, chords), and quadrilateral properties.
Coordinate Geometry 5 CRITICAL: Section formula, area of triangle, and distance application (often combined with Polynomials).
Surface Areas and Volumes 5 CRITICAL: Combining solids (e.g., cone on cylinder) and conversions (e.g., melting solids).
Polynomials 4 HIGH-SCORING: Factor Theorem, Remainder Theorem, and algebraic identities (especially $a^3+b^3+c^3-3abc$).
Linear Equations in Two Variables 4 High-Accuracy: Graphical representation and consistency conditions.
Statistics 4 High-Accuracy: Mean, Median, Mode, and simple probability.
Other Chapters 14 Foundational (Concepts of Number Systems, Euclid’s Geometry, Heron’s Formula).

Class 10 (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Quadratic Equations & AP 8 (4+4) CRITICAL: Nature of roots, forming equations, and complex application of AP sum formulas.
Coordinate Geometry & Statistics 8 (4+4) CRITICAL: Section formula, distance formula, and calculating mean/median/mode (missing frequency).
Trigonometry (Intro & Applications) 6 (3+3) CRITICAL: Identities, complement angles, and complex problems of Height & Distance (HOTS favourite).
Circles & Areas Related to Circles 7 (3+4) HIGH-SCORING: Tangent properties, sector/segment area, and combined figures.
Polynomials, Linear Equations 8 (4+4) Foundational: Algebraic solution and consistency rules.
Probability 3 High-Accuracy: Dice, cards, and complex sample space problems.
Other Chapters 10 Foundational (Real Numbers, Triangles, Surface Area/Volume).

Class 11 – Standard Maths (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Conic Sections 6 CRITICAL (Highest Weightage): Derivations and properties of Parabola, Ellipse, and Hyperbola.
Permutations and Combinations 5 CRITICAL: Complex counting principles, arrangements, and selections (major source of HOTS).
Complex Numbers 4 CRITICAL: Polar form, argument, modulus, and roots of unity.
Limits and Derivatives 4 CRITICAL: First principle of derivative and indeterminate forms in limits.
Trigonometric Functions 4 HIGH-SCORING: Identities, compound angles, and solving trigonometric equations.
Relations and Functions 4 High-Accuracy: Domain, Range, and types of functions.
Other Chapters 27 Foundational (Sets, Straight Lines, Sequences, Statistics, Probability).

Class 11 – Applied Mathematics (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Permutations and Combinations 5 CRITICAL: Complex counting problems and applications (major source of HOTS).
Binary Numbers and Logarithms 4 CRITICAL: Conversion between number systems and advanced log properties.
Percentile and Quartile Rank, Correlation 4 CRITICAL: Statistical analysis and interpreting data measures.
Limits and Derivatives 4 HIGH-SCORING: Conceptual clarity in differentiation and limits.
GST/ Income Tax 4 HIGH-SCORING: Real-world application and calculation.
Relations, Functions, Sequences 7 (4+3) Foundational (Domain, Range, AP/GP/HP basics).
Other Chapters 23 Foundational (Sets, Straight Lines, Conic Sections, Probability, Interest).

Class 12 – Standard Maths (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Applications of Derivatives 5 CRITICAL (Highest Single Chapter Weightage): Maxima/Minima, Tangents/Normals, Rate of Change.
Differential Equations 4 CRITICAL: Solving first-order DEs (variable separable, linear, homogeneous).
Matrices & Determinants 7 (4+3) CRITICAL: Adjoint, Inverse, and solving systems of linear equations.
Integrals & Applications of Integrals 7 (4+3) CRITICAL: Complex integration methods and Area under the curve.
Linear Programming (LPP) 4 HIGH-SCORING: Graphical solution and finding corner points.
Functions, Relations, Inverse Trig 9 (3+3+3) High-Accuracy: Proving function types, domain/range of ITF.
Other Chapters 14 Foundational (Vectors, 3D Geo, Probability).

Class 12 – Applied Mathematics (Total Questions: 50)

Chapters Number of Questions Strategic Focus (HOTS & High-Scoring Topics)
Applications of Derivatives 5 CRITICAL (Highest Weightage): Maxima/Minima, Marginal Cost/Revenue.
Differential Equations & LPP 8 (4+4) CRITICAL: Solving DEs and optimising real-world problems using LPP.
Matrices & Determinants 7 (4+3) CRITICAL: Solving systems of equations and properties.
Integrals & Applications of Integrals 7 (4+3) CRITICAL: Integration methods and consumer/producer surplus.
Statistical Distributions 6 (2+2+2) HIGH-SCORING: Poisson, Normal, and t-Test (Advanced analytical questions).
Financial Maths (Growth, Perpetuity, EMI) 6 (2+2+2) HIGH-SCORING: Time value of money, amortisation, and complex financial calculations.
Other Chapters 11 Foundational (Probability, Time Series, Higher Order Deriv).

IMO Level 2 Rank-Boosting Preparation Strategy

Focus on Concept Integration

IMO Level 2 questions rarely test a single formula. They combine chapters:

  • Example: A question might require using a Trigonometric identity to solve an unknown length in a Geometry figure, which then requires applying an Algebraic expression to find the final answer.
  • Action: Practice problems explicitly labelled as HOTS or Application-based.

The 50-Minute Mock Test Rule

You only have 60 minutes for 35 or 50 questions. This means less than 90 seconds per question.

Action: When solving previous year papers, set your timer for 50 minutes, not 60. This builds a necessary sense of urgency and reserves a 10-minute buffer for reviewing answers or tackling the toughest HOTS questions.

The Error Log

Simply solving mocks is not enough. You must analyse your mistakes.

  • Mistake Type 1: Concept Gap: The concept was unknown. Action: Stop practice, immediately review the theory for that chapter.
  • Mistake Type 2: Silly Error: Calculation mistake, wrong sign, misreading the question. Action: Force yourself to write down all steps and double-check the question’s requirement (“Read the question three times!”).
  • Mistake Type 3: Time Out: You knew how to solve it, but ran out of time. Action: Focus on mastering tables (up to 20), squares/cubes, and standard formulas to increase speed.
